    The Greasy Strangler

    Before you call BULLSHIT ARTIST on High Art Camp, this was a surprise pick from Parzz1val. Dave Davis, author of The Dead Life and comic creator at @hpkomic, joins us for this wild fever dream of a film. The Greasy Strangler tells the story of toxic masculinity and the cyclical nature of egotism…or maybe just tells the story of a greased-up naked serial (surreal) killer? Is this a stroke of genius? Or a stroke of masturbatory pretentiousness? Come follow us down the rabbit hole as we decide, once and for all - is 2016’s indie black comedy THE GREASY STRANGLER a piece of art?

    The part two (of three) discussion of Bully.

    Warnings: This episode broaches the subjects of rape, domestic abuse, sexual assault, violence, murder, sexuality, cultural appropriation, homophobia...the whole gamut, as we take a deeper dive into the story of Bully, including the real events and book that the movie was based on. Three critics boldly scale topics such as artistic interpretation, body issues, teen sexuality, and their impact from early 2000's culture to today. Special guest featuring CourtCourt.
